The Importance of Integrated Logistics Solutions

Integrated logistics solutions represent a holistic approach to managing the entire supply chain, focusing on seamless connectivity and data exchange between all stakeholders. This contrasts with fragmented systems where each element – transportation, warehousing, inventory – operates in isolation. Integration delivers significant benefits, including increased visibility, reduced lead times, and lower operational costs. A truly integrated system allows for real-time tracking of goods, proactive problem-solving, and optimized resource allocation. It’s about moving beyond simply reacting to issues to anticipating and preventing them. The integration of technology, such as cloud-based platforms and advanced analytics, is critical to achieving success.

The power of an integrated approach lies in its ability to synchronize different parts of the supply chain. For example, real-time inventory data can automatically trigger replenishment orders, eliminating manual intervention and ensuring that stock levels are always optimized. Furthermore, integrated systems often facilitate better communication and collaboration between suppliers, manufacturers, distributors, and retailers. This collaborative environment leads to more efficient processes and improved responsiveness to changing market demands. Without this level of integration, businesses risk bottlenecks, delays, and ultimately, dissatisfied customers.

Leveraging Technology for Enhanced Visibility

Technology plays a pivotal role in enabling integrated logistics solutions. The adoption of technologies like Radio Frequency Identification (RFID), barcode scanning, and the Internet of Things (IoT) provides real-time visibility into the location and condition of goods as they move through the supply chain. Cloud-based logistics platforms offer a centralized hub for managing all aspects of the supply chain, allowing stakeholders to access critical information from anywhere with an internet connection. These platforms also facilitate data analytics, which can be used to identify trends, optimize routes, and improve overall efficiency.

Furthermore, advancements in Artificial Intelligence (AI) and Machine Learning (ML) are transforming logistics operations. AI-powered systems can predict demand, optimize inventory levels, and automate tasks such as route planning and order processing. ML algorithms can analyze vast amounts of data to identify patterns and anomalies, allowing businesses to proactively address potential disruptions. The implementation of these technologies isn’t simply about adopting the latest gadgets; it’s about fundamentally changing the way logistics operations are managed.

Optimizing Transportation Networks

Efficient transportation is the backbone of any successful logistics operation. Optimizing transportation networks involves selecting the right modes of transportation, consolidating shipments, and utilizing advanced route planning techniques. Factors to consider include cost, speed, reliability, and environmental impact. The rise of e-commerce has significantly increased the demand for last-mile delivery services, creating new challenges and opportunities for logistics providers. Effective transportation management systems (TMS) can help businesses optimize their transportation operations, reduce costs, and improve delivery performance. The objective is to minimize the total cost of transportation while meeting customer expectations for on-time delivery.

Strategic partnerships with transportation carriers are also crucial. Building strong relationships with carriers allows businesses to negotiate favorable rates, secure capacity, and access a wider range of transportation options. Collaborative transportation management (CTM) involves sharing information and resources with carriers to improve efficiency and reduce costs. This approach requires trust and transparency between all parties involved. Furthermore, adopting sustainable transportation practices, such as utilizing fuel-efficient vehicles and optimizing routes to minimize mileage, can help businesses reduce their environmental footprint and improve their brand image.

Warehousing and Inventory Management

Efficient warehousing and inventory management are critical components of a successful supply chain. Warehousing involves receiving, storing, and shipping goods. Effective warehouse management systems (WMS) can help businesses optimize their warehouse operations, reduce costs, and improve accuracy. Inventory management involves maintaining the right level of stock to meet customer demand while minimizing storage costs. The adoption of just-in-time (JIT) inventory management techniques can help businesses reduce inventory levels and improve cash flow. However, JIT requires close coordination with suppliers and a reliable transportation network.

Optimizing warehouse layout and utilizing automation technologies, such as automated guided vehicles (AGVs) and robotic picking systems, can significantly improve efficiency. Implementing a robust inventory tracking system is essential for maintaining accurate stock levels and preventing stockouts. Regular inventory audits and cycle counts can help identify discrepancies and ensure data accuracy. Furthermore, analyzing inventory data can provide insights into demand patterns and help businesses make informed decisions about inventory levels. The right balance between inventory holding costs and the risk of stockouts is crucial for maximizing profitability.

Demand Forecasting and Inventory Optimization

Accurate demand forecasting is the foundation of effective inventory management. Demand forecasting involves predicting future customer demand based on historical data, market trends, and other factors. Advanced forecasting techniques, such as statistical modeling and machine learning, can improve forecast accuracy. However, even the most sophisticated forecasting models are not perfect, and it’s important to incorporate a buffer stock to account for unexpected fluctuations in demand.

Inventory optimization involves determining the optimal level of inventory to hold for each product. Factors to consider include demand variability, lead times, and storage costs. Utilizing inventory optimization software can help businesses streamline their inventory management processes and reduce costs. Regularly reviewing and adjusting inventory levels based on changing market conditions is essential for maintaining optimal inventory levels. A dynamic approach to inventory management allows businesses to respond quickly to shifts in demand and minimize the risk of obsolescence.

Supply Chain Resilience and Risk Management

In today’s volatile global environment, supply chain resilience is more important than ever. Supply chain disruptions, such as natural disasters, geopolitical events, and economic downturns, can have a significant impact on businesses. Developing a robust risk management plan is essential for mitigating these risks and ensuring business continuity. This plan should identify potential vulnerabilities in the supply chain and outline strategies for addressing them. Diversifying suppliers, building buffer stocks, and developing alternative transportation routes are all important risk mitigation strategies.

Supply chain visibility is also crucial for risk management. Real-time tracking of goods and proactive monitoring of potential disruptions can help businesses respond quickly to unforeseen events. Establishing strong relationships with suppliers and collaborating with them to develop contingency plans can also enhance supply chain resilience. The ability to adapt quickly to changing circumstances is essential for surviving and thriving in a dynamic environment. Companies that prioritize supply chain resilience are better positioned to weather storms and maintain a competitive advantage. Future Trends in Logistics and Supply Chain Management

The logistics and supply chain management landscape is constantly evolving. Several key trends are shaping the future of the industry, including the increasing adoption of automation, the rise of e-commerce, and the growing focus on sustainability. Automation technologies, such as robots and drones, are transforming warehouse operations and last-mile delivery. E-commerce is driving demand for faster, more flexible delivery options. And sustainability is becoming a major concern for consumers and businesses alike. The integration of these trends will require logistics providers to embrace innovation and adapt to changing market conditions.

Another emerging trend is the use of blockchain technology to enhance supply chain transparency and security. Blockchain can create an immutable record of transactions, making it easier to track goods and prevent counterfeiting. Furthermore, the use of data analytics and artificial intelligence will continue to grow, enabling businesses to make more informed decisions and optimize their supply chain operations. The future of logistics is data-driven, automated, and focused on sustainability. Those who embrace these changes will be best positioned to succeed in the years to come.
